Output dfc66e9328e36f38fbb0847dd5e863265d68538f9c7e6479ad3aef47fb7a19b1:0

value
496899
script pubkey
OP_HASH160 OP_PUSHBYTES_20 79a3e00bb3e27ee4098ea114b61d19f8a289d848 OP_EQUAL
address
3CnC115qoTSK8SiW5HwrZZ4qC2ZfnqHvp7
transaction
dfc66e9328e36f38fbb0847dd5e863265d68538f9c7e6479ad3aef47fb7a19b1
spent
true